Web11 de abr. de 2024 · Summary. The typical incubation period (time from exposure to when symptoms appear) for herpes simplex is between two and 21 days. Symptoms of an initial outbreak include flu-like symptoms and fluid-filled blisters that appear in clusters. These can last between 16 and 20 days. After the initial outbreak, the virus goes dormant in the body. WebHerpes simplex virus type 2 (HSV-2). This type is most often linked to genital herpes infections. Both types of HSV can infect both the mouth and the genitals. Once infected, a person will have the herpes simplex virus for the rest of their life. When the virus is not active, it is dormant in a group of nerve cells.
